diff options
author | Patrick J Volkerding <volkerdi@slackware.com> | 2023-10-24 22:26:20 +0000 |
---|---|---|
committer | Eric Hameleers <alien@slackware.com> | 2023-10-25 02:08:42 +0200 |
commit | 9fedb36bd1958e9be51adfcd9ce4485d923334b0 (patch) | |
tree | 32e12cbbafed3a36aacb7c6af94172cb2acfc13a /source/l/frei0r-plugins/frei0r-plugins.SlackBuild | |
parent | 25d8b003ae67298d8fb5e2151a76877a5e7b6e56 (diff) | |
download | current-9fedb36bd1958e9be51adfcd9ce4485d923334b0.tar.gz current-9fedb36bd1958e9be51adfcd9ce4485d923334b0.tar.xz |
Tue Oct 24 22:26:20 UTC 202320231024222620
a/openssl-solibs-3.1.4-x86_64-1.txz: Upgraded.
ap/vim-9.0.2063-x86_64-1.txz: Upgraded.
Fixed use-after-free security issue.
Thanks to marav for the heads-up.
For more information, see:
https://www.cve.org/CVERecord?id=CVE-2023-5535
(* Security fix *)
d/parallel-20231022-noarch-1.txz: Upgraded.
kde/bluedevil-5.27.9-x86_64-1.txz: Upgraded.
kde/breeze-5.27.9-x86_64-1.txz: Upgraded.
kde/breeze-grub-5.27.9-x86_64-1.txz: Upgraded.
kde/breeze-gtk-5.27.9-x86_64-1.txz: Upgraded.
kde/drkonqi-5.27.9-x86_64-1.txz: Upgraded.
kde/kactivitymanagerd-5.27.9-x86_64-1.txz: Upgraded.
kde/kde-cli-tools-5.27.9-x86_64-1.txz: Upgraded.
kde/kde-gtk-config-5.27.9-x86_64-1.txz: Upgraded.
kde/kdecoration-5.27.9-x86_64-1.txz: Upgraded.
kde/kdeplasma-addons-5.27.9-x86_64-1.txz: Upgraded.
kde/kgamma5-5.27.9-x86_64-1.txz: Upgraded.
kde/khotkeys-5.27.9-x86_64-1.txz: Upgraded.
kde/kinfocenter-5.27.9-x86_64-1.txz: Upgraded.
kde/kmenuedit-5.27.9-x86_64-1.txz: Upgraded.
kde/kpipewire-5.27.9-x86_64-1.txz: Upgraded.
kde/kscreen-5.27.9-x86_64-1.txz: Upgraded.
kde/kscreenlocker-5.27.9-x86_64-1.txz: Upgraded.
kde/ksshaskpass-5.27.9-x86_64-1.txz: Upgraded.
kde/ksystemstats-5.27.9-x86_64-1.txz: Upgraded.
kde/kwallet-pam-5.27.9-x86_64-1.txz: Upgraded.
kde/kwayland-integration-5.27.9-x86_64-1.txz: Upgraded.
kde/kwin-5.27.9-x86_64-1.txz: Upgraded.
kde/kwrited-5.27.9-x86_64-1.txz: Upgraded.
kde/layer-shell-qt-5.27.9-x86_64-1.txz: Upgraded.
kde/libkscreen-5.27.9-x86_64-1.txz: Upgraded.
kde/libksysguard-5.27.9-x86_64-1.txz: Upgraded.
kde/milou-5.27.9-x86_64-1.txz: Upgraded.
kde/oxygen-5.27.9-x86_64-1.txz: Upgraded.
kde/oxygen-sounds-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-browser-integration-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-desktop-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-disks-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-firewall-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-integration-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-nm-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-pa-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-sdk-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-systemmonitor-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-vault-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-workspace-5.27.9-x86_64-1.txz: Upgraded.
kde/plasma-workspace-wallpapers-5.27.9-noarch-1.txz: Upgraded.
kde/polkit-kde-agent-1-5.27.9-x86_64-1.txz: Upgraded.
kde/powerdevil-5.27.9-x86_64-1.txz: Upgraded.
kde/qqc2-breeze-style-5.27.9-x86_64-1.txz: Upgraded.
kde/sddm-kcm-5.27.9-x86_64-1.txz: Upgraded.
kde/systemsettings-5.27.9-x86_64-1.txz: Upgraded.
kde/xdg-desktop-portal-kde-5.27.9-x86_64-1.txz: Upgraded.
l/frei0r-plugins-2.3.1-x86_64-1.txz: Upgraded.
l/nodejs-20.9.0-x86_64-1.txz: Upgraded.
n/openssl-3.1.4-x86_64-1.txz: Upgraded.
This update fixes a security issue:
Incorrect cipher key & IV length processing.
For more information, see:
https://www.openssl.org/news/secadv/20231024.txt
https://www.cve.org/CVERecord?id=CVE-2023-5363
(* Security fix *)
x/xterm-388-x86_64-1.txz: Upgraded.
xap/mozilla-firefox-115.4.0esr-x86_64-1.txz: Upgraded.
This update contains security fixes and improvements.
For more information, see:
https://www.mozilla.org/en-US/firefox/115.4.0/releasenotes/
https://www.mozilla.org/security/advisories/mfsa2023-46/
https://www.cve.org/CVERecord?id=CVE-2023-5721
https://www.cve.org/CVERecord?id=CVE-2023-5732
https://www.cve.org/CVERecord?id=CVE-2023-5724
https://www.cve.org/CVERecord?id=CVE-2023-5725
https://www.cve.org/CVERecord?id=CVE-2023-5726
https://www.cve.org/CVERecord?id=CVE-2023-5727
https://www.cve.org/CVERecord?id=CVE-2023-5728
https://www.cve.org/CVERecord?id=CVE-2023-5730
(* Security fix *)
xap/mozilla-thunderbird-115.4.0-x86_64-1.txz: Upgraded.
This is a bugfix release.
For more information, see:
https://www.mozilla.org/en-US/thunderbird/115.4.0/releasenotes/
xap/vim-gvim-9.0.2063-x86_64-1.txz: Upgraded.
Diffstat (limited to 'source/l/frei0r-plugins/frei0r-plugins.SlackBuild')
-rwxr-xr-x | source/l/frei0r-plugins/frei0r-plugins.SlackBuild | 23 |
1 files changed, 12 insertions, 11 deletions
diff --git a/source/l/frei0r-plugins/frei0r-plugins.SlackBuild b/source/l/frei0r-plugins/frei0r-plugins.SlackBuild index 3f9bff0c3..64ab2cc30 100755 --- a/source/l/frei0r-plugins/frei0r-plugins.SlackBuild +++ b/source/l/frei0r-plugins/frei0r-plugins.SlackBuild @@ -1,7 +1,7 @@ #!/bin/bash # Copyright 2017, 2019 Eric Hameleers, Eindhoven, NL -# Copyright 2020 Patrick J. Volkerding, Sebeka, Minnesota, USA +# Copyright 2020, 2023 Patrick J. Volkerding, Sebeka, Minnesota, USA # All rights reserved. # # Redistribution and use of this script, with or without modification, is @@ -24,7 +24,8 @@ cd $(dirname $0) ; CWD=$(pwd) PKGNAM=frei0r-plugins -VERSION=${VERSION:-$(echo $PKGNAM-*.tar.?z | rev | cut -f 3- -d . | cut -f 1 -d - | rev)} +SRCNAM=frei0r +VERSION=${VERSION:-$(echo $SRCNAM-*.tar.?z | rev | cut -f 3- -d . | cut -f 1 -d - | rev)} BUILD=${BUILD:-1} # Automatically determine the architecture we're building on: @@ -75,9 +76,9 @@ rm -rf $PKG mkdir -p $TMP $PKG cd $TMP -rm -rf $PKGNAM-$VERSION -tar xvf $CWD/$PKGNAM-$VERSION.tar.?z || exit 1 -cd $PKGNAM-$VERSION || exit 1 +rm -rf $SRCNAM-$VERSION +tar xvf $CWD/$SRCNAM-$VERSION.tar.?z || exit 1 +cd $SRCNAM-$VERSION || exit 1 chown -R root:root . find . \ @@ -98,7 +99,7 @@ cd cmake-build -DCMAKE_INSTALL_PREFIX=/usr \ -DCMAKE_INSTALL_LIBDIR=lib${LIBDIRSUFFIX} \ -DLIB_SUFFIX=${LIBDIRSUFFIX} \ - -DWITHOUT_OPENCV=ON \ + -DWITHOUT_OPENCV=OFF \ .. || exit 1 make $NUMJOBS || make || exit 1 make install DESTDIR=$PKG || exit 1 @@ -110,15 +111,15 @@ find $PKG | xargs file | grep -e "executable" -e "shared object" | grep ELF | cu # Add a documentation directory: mkdir -p $PKG/usr/doc/${PKGNAM}-$VERSION cp -a \ - COPYING* NEWS* *.txt \ + AUTHORS* BUILD* COPYING* ChangeLog README* \ $PKG/usr/doc/${PKGNAM}-$VERSION -# If there's a ChangeLog.txt, installing at least part of the recent history +# If there's a ChangeLog, installing at least part of the recent history # is useful, but don't let it get totally out of control: -if [ -r ChangeLog.txt ]; then +if [ -r ChangeLog ]; then DOCSDIR=$(echo $PKG/usr/doc/${PKGNAM}-$VERSION) - cat ChangeLog.txt | head -n 1000 > $DOCSDIR/ChangeLog.txt - touch -r ChangeLog.txt $DOCSDIR/ChangeLog.txt + cat ChangeLog | head -n 1000 > $DOCSDIR/ChangeLog + touch -r ChangeLog $DOCSDIR/ChangeLog fi mkdir -p $PKG/install |